3M Company v. Continental Diamond Tool Corp
3M Company v. Continental Diamond Tool Corp is a federal contract lawsuit filed on 07/19/2021 in the District Court, N.D. Indiana. The case is currently open in the federal court system.

About Contract Lawsuits
Contract lawsuits involve disputes over an agreement between parties — claims that one side failed to perform, breached a term, or owes money under a contract. Common examples include unpaid invoices, broken business deals, and warranty or insurance disputes.
